Supermarket websites have been feeling the strain as customers race to book delivery slots after England was plunged into its third national lockdown. The Sainsbury's app crashed while there were nearly 15,000 people queuing on the Ocado website and others were reporting problems paying on the Tesco app. It follows chaos before the first lockdown in March when customers started panic buying items such as toilet roll despite supermarkets urging people to be sensible. Mother-of-three Lucy Margolis tweeted: 'A perfect summary of this evening: Joining the Ocado virtual queue at position number 4,864, waiting half an hour to enter, and then being completely unable remember what I wanted to add to my shop.' David Ford from Fleet, Hampshire, said: 'Just tried to log onto Ocado to modify my weekly show and the app says I am 3,671 in the queue.'
